powered by simpleCommunicator - 2.0.49     © 2025 Programmizd 02
Форумы / XML, XSL, XPath, XQuery [игнор отключен] [закрыт для гостей] / OpenXML.WordProcessing
4 сообщений из 4, страница 1 из 1
OpenXML.WordProcessing
    #39127034
Danny1111
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Здравствуйте. Подскажите как верно вывести данные. Здесь формируется строка таблицы. "строка1 строка2" выводятся по центру. Т.к. указываю <w:jc w:val="center"/>. Как мне в одной строке вывести "строка1" в начале строки и "строка2" в центре строки.
Использую подобный вывод данных в word впервые. Прошу подсказать.
Код: xml
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
14.
15.
16.
17.
18.
19.
20.
21.
22.
23.
24.
25.
26.
27.
28.
29.
<w:tr w:rsidR="00481C61" w:rsidRPr="00555C3F" w:rsidTr="00B3033D">
                     <w:trPr>
                        <w:cantSplit/>
                     </w:trPr>
                     <w:tc>
                        <w:tcPr>
                           <w:tcW w:w="10827" w:type="dxa"/>
                           <w:gridSpan w:val="16"/>
                        </w:tcPr>
                        <w:p w:rsidR="00481C61" w:rsidRPr="001F501E" w:rsidRDefault="00481C61" w:rsidP="00481C61">
                           <w:pPr>
                              <w:jc w:val="center"/> 
                              <w:rPr>
                                 <w:b/>
                                 <w:sz w:val="20"/>
                                 <w:szCs w:val="20"/>
                              </w:rPr>
                           </w:pPr>
                           <w:r>
                              <w:rPr>
                                 <w:b/>
                                 <w:sz w:val="20"/>
                                 <w:szCs w:val="20"/>
                              </w:rPr>
                              <w:t>строка1  строка2</w:t>
                           </w:r>
                        </w:p>
                     </w:tc>
                  </w:tr>
...
Рейтинг: 0 / 0
OpenXML.WordProcessing
    #39134886
Фотография _Vasilisk_
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Откройте Word, отформатируйте как нужно, сохраните, посмотрите, что получилось
...
Рейтинг: 0 / 0
OpenXML.WordProcessing
    #39134888
Фотография _Vasilisk_
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Danny1111Как мне в одной строке вывести "строка1" в начале строки и "строка2" в центре строки.Выравнивать можно только абзацы.
...
Рейтинг: 0 / 0
OpenXML.WordProcessing
    #39134991
Фотография Antonariy
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
для начала можно избавиться от мусора:

Код: xml
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
14.
15.
<x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form"
    xmlns:msxsl="urn:schemas-microsoft-com:xslt" exclude-result-prefixes="msxsl"
    xmlns:w="http://schemas.microsoft.com/office/word/2003/wordml" 
    xmlns:wx="http://schemas.microsoft.com/office/word/2003/auxHint" 
    xmlns:wsp="http://schemas.microsoft.com/office/word/2003/wordml/sp2">
    <xsl:output method="xml" indent="yes"/>

    <xsl:template match="@* | node()" priority="-1">
        <xsl:copy>
            <xsl:apply-templates select="@* | node()"/>
        </xsl:copy>
    </xsl:template>
  <xsl:template match="wsp:rsids|w:p/w:pPr/w:rPr|w:p/w:r/w:rPr/wx:font|w:p/w:r/w:rPr/w:sz-cs"/>
  <xsl:template match="@wsp:rsidP|@wsp:rsidR|@wsp:rsidRPr|@wsp:rsidTr|@wsp:rsidRDefault|wsp:rsidSect"/>
</xsl:stylesheet>


опытным путем выяснил, что эти теги и атрибуты не влияют на внешний вид текста.
...
Рейтинг: 0 / 0
4 сообщений из 4, страница 1 из 1
Форумы / XML, XSL, XPath, XQuery [игнор отключен] [закрыт для гостей] / OpenXML.WordProcessing
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]